'''ゥ''' is a dual-type [[List of glitch types (Generation I)#Normal (8D)|Normal]] (hex 8D)/[[List of glitch types (Generation I)#Ground (84)|Ground]] (hex 84) [[glitch Pokémon]] in {{game|Red and Blue|s}}. As this was one of the first glitch Pokémon documented in the English Pokémon glitch community that contained Japanese text in its name, it was sometimes called "Japanese Symbol" by those unfamiliar with {{wp|katakana}} writing system.


It has an identification number of 205 and evolves into {{p|Spearow}} at Level 9. Its {{game|Yellow}} counterpart is [[♀ .]] It can be obtained through the [[Johto guard glitch]] with {{p|Meganium}}, or by trading [[♀ .]] from Yellow. It has a higher base stat total than any known non-glitch Pokémon.
ゥ is in the same [[glitch Pokémon family]] as [[PC4SH]], [[Glitch (DB)]], [[ゥ ']], [[♀Pゥ ゥゥT]], [[PkMnaPkMnゥ ♂ fPkMnk]], [[Pゥ ゥ ゥ]], and [[PokéWTrainer]]. As a result, it shares several characteristics with them, including its Pokédex number of #205, base stats, types, starting moves, and TM/HM learnset.

It will always freeze the game upon encountering in the wild, so it cannot be obtained through the [[Mew glitch]]. Its cry is a slowed-down version of {{p|Psyduck}}'s.
